What is M.M.C and how to find it?
Bingel [31]
Maximum Material Condition or for short, MMC, is a feature of size symbol that describes the condition of a feature or part where the maximum amount of material (volume/size) exists within its dimensional tolerance.

Which expression is equivalent to (7x – 5) – (3x - 2)
Nastasia [14]

Answer:

D

Step-by-step explanation:

We have the expression

(7x-5)-(3x-2)

First we need to distribute the negative throughout the parenthesis. Then we can combine like terms in order to simplify this expression

(7x-5)-(3x-2)\\\\7x-5-3x+2\\\\4x-3

This answer matches D.
